About this property
This charming and deceptively spacious three-bedroom detached home is ideally situated in the heart of historic Beaconsfield Old Town. Offering approximately 1,206 sq ft of thoughtfully extended living space, the property beautifully blends modern finishes with distinctive architectural character, making it an ideal choice for families and professionals alike.
The space flows from a welcoming entrance hall featuring stylish wood flooring directly into the open-plan kitchen and dining room, which serves as the true hub of the home. The kitchen is beautifully equipped with sleek white high-gloss cabinetry, dark granite work surfaces, stainless steel appliances, and integrated storage, before opening directly into the cozy front living room. This inviting front reception room enjoys a wide, diamond-leaded bay window, an attractive fireplace recess, and a vibrant feature wall. Accessed through a beautiful feature brick archway from the kitchen, the bright family room extension features a cozy wood-burning stove and double French doors opening onto the rear garden. Full of unique charm, an additional playroom or snug is accessed via an enchanting, arched timber stable door from the dining room, boasting a bright skylight and custom-built blue storage wardrobes. Completing the ground floor is a highly functional shower and utility room featuring dark slate-tiled flooring, a large corner walk-in shower cubicle, a modern vanity washbasin and a low-level WC.
Upstairs, the first-floor landing leads to three well-proportioned bedrooms and a contemporary family bathroom. The generous main bedroom features a large window with fitted Venetian blinds and a full wall of floor-to-ceiling built-in wardrobes. The second bedroom is another excellent double room situated to the front of the property, offering ample space for freestanding storage and multiple furniture layouts. The third bedroom is a practical single room or nursery, perfect for a child’s bed and study desk. Serving the bedrooms is the contemporary family bathroom, beautifully styled with a panelled bath with overhead shower attachment.
Garden and Grounds
Outside, the property boasts immense curb appeal with its classic white-rendered facade and traditional diamond-leaded glazing, complemented by a private driveway providing off-street parking space for one car. To the rear, the private, enclosed garden combines a neat level lawn with a curving stone patio area that is ideal for outdoor dining and entertaining. Bordered by high timber fencing and a classic feature brick wall, the outdoor space offers an excellent degree of privacy while remaining just a short, level walk away from the Old Town's vibrant boutique shops, historic pubs, and acclaimed restaurants.
Location
Just a short walk away from the charming Old Town, with an array of specialist shops, pubs and restaurants. Further facilities can be found in Beaconsfield New Town about a mile away, with its excellent range of shopping facilities, coffee shops and restaurants.
For commuters, there is a fast track train line within close proximity, giving swift access to London Marylebone in under 30 minutes. The M40 is within 2 miles, giving access to the M25 and M4, with Heathrow close by.
Buckinghamshire is renowned for its excellent choice of state and independent schools, including leading grammar schools such as Beaconsfield High School for Girls, Dr Challoner's Boys Grammar School, Dr Challoner's High School for Girls and The Royal Grammar School, as well as top private schools including Wycombe Abbey, The Royal Masonic, Berkhamsted School, Harrow, Merchant Taylors' and Eton.
